HNSX New Material Corporation is engaged in R&D and production of Carbon fiber reinforced silicon carbide composite materials and products for high-speed trains, light rails, subways, and automobiles, tanks, military aircraft, and aerospace And sales.

 

Technical team: led by Professor Xiao Peng, bringing together 5 professors, 8 associate professors, 5 doctors (post), and more than 10 masters who have long been engaged in the research of Carbon fiber reinforced silicon carbide composites and braking systems, forming a top Carbon ceramic composite materials research and development and industrialization technology team.

 

Simulation design workstation: An advanced simulation design workstation has been established, which can simulate the dynamic temperature field, stress field, and thermo-mechanical coupling field of carbon-ceramic brake discs under different operating conditions to optimize the brake disc structure.

 

Patented technology: Carbon fiber reinforced silicon carbide composites brake discs have more than 10 invention patents and 13 utility model patents. Among them: Central South University Technology Platform transferred 8 invention patents; the company applied for 8 invention patents, 13 utility model patents, and 25 proprietary technologies during the industrialization process
